Bei Microsoft Excel kann auf Arbeitsmappen, Tabellenblätter, Zeilen, Spalten, einzelne Zellen und Inhalte von Zellen Es soll ein Diagramm aus einer Tabelle erstellt werden. VBA bietet neben den Sprachbestandteilen eine umfangreiche Objektbibliothek. Example. Benutzer haben nach dem Aufrufen der Microsoft-Excel-Anwendung ein Dialogfeld vor sich. There are so many people have been read this book. Allerdings bin ich inzwischen an einem Punkt, an dem ich euer Expertenwissen brauche :). Es ergeben sich regelmäßig (zum Beispiel jede Woche oder jeden Monat) Daten, die auf ähnliche (nicht identische) Art und Weise weiterverarbeitet werden müssen. Bitte um einen Tip! weil die Ergebnisse für den Benutzer schneller berechnet werden können. Ergänzungen für die verschiedenen Anwendungen in Microsoft Office. will, oder Datenbanken in Access, muss wissen, dass es Beispiel in Microsoft Excel: Ein Makro wird durch die Aufzeichnung der einzelnen Tätigkeiten erstellt und in der Sprache VBA gespeichert. Ein Objekt besteht aus verschiedenen Elementen: Es hat Eigenschaften, man kann etwas damit machen (es hat Methoden) und manchmal wirken Ereignisse darauf ein. Benutzern sollen nach dem Aufrufen von Microsoft Excel nur bestimmte Funktionalitäten zur Verfügung stehen. sich dabei um Objekte handelt. O’Reilly members experience live online training, plus books, videos, and digital content from 200+ publishers. ich versuche ein Programm, das vor langer Zeit in Excel VBA geschrieben wurde in ein eigenständiges Programm in Visual Studio Express zu überführen (als VB-Programm) - viel mit Hilfe von Google. zugegriffen werden. B. Arbeitsblätter in Excel programmieren Objekte und Klassen hängen sehr eng miteinander zusammen. ermöglichen einen Zugriff auf die Bestandteile der unterschiedlichen Microsoft-Office-Anwendungen. Bei Microsoft Word kann zum Beispiel auf Dokumente, Absätze, Ein Fachbeitrag von Thomas Theis, Autor des Buches [Access, VBA] prüfen, ob ein Objekt bereits existiert veröffentlicht um 16.06.2013, 06:24 von Erhard Rainer Da man für Tabellen udgl nicht mit den selben Namen anlegen sollte, wie bereits bestehende Objekte, sollte man zuvor überprüfen, ob das Element mit dem Namen bereits existiert. Folder-Objekt (Outlook) Folder object (Outlook) 06/08/2017; 2 Minuten Lesedauer; o; o; In diesem Artikel. VBA-Programme können Objektorientierte Programmierung mit VBA. The list appears on a new worksheet created by the example. „OOP“) zwingend erforderlich. In modernen Programmiersprachen findet sich das wieder: Für VBA handelt es sich z. In VBA hat man dagegen die Wahl und kann sogar There are so many people have been read this book. text.TextString) zugreife, taucht nirgends was mit Coordinates auf. Ihr spezielles Microsoft Excel kann durch VBA gleichzeitig: eingeschränkt werden, wodurch es im Idealfall zu weniger Fehlbedienungen kommt und. spezielle Probleme, die ausschließlich durch VBA-Programme gelöst werden können. Daher muss man das Prinzip dahinter zumindest im Represents an Outlook folder. Der eingebaute "Dokumentierer" bearbeitet immer gleich alles, und ist dazu tödlich langsam. Manche davon kann man sogar im Projekt-Explorer sehen. Unter Applikationen Ein Folder-Objekt kann andere Folder-Objekte sowie Outlook-Elemente enthalten. In der beruflichen Praxis gibt es häufig zwei Gruppen von Anwendern: Die Entwickler sind im Auftrag der Benutzer tätig. Diese Objekte eingebettetes OLE-Objekt dar.Each OLEObjectobject represents an ActiveX control or a linked or embedded OLE object. Mit Microsoft Word, Microsoft Excel und den anderen Microsoft-Office-Anwendungen können viele alltägliche Aufgaben im beruflichen Nehmen Sie sich dazu eine leere Mappe und zeichnen Sie irgendein Objekt im ersten Tabellenblatt. It makes the reader is easy to know the meaning of the contentof this book. This online book is made in simple word. weil der Entwickler durch die Programmierung mit VBA schneller mit der Erstellung seiner Microsoft-Office-Anwendung fertig ist und. Manche Ein einfaches Makro besteht aus Die Struktur und viele der Beispiel sind von ExcelVbaIsFun. Wesentlichen verstehen. Methoden) und manchmal wirken Ereignisse darauf ein. B. bei den Applikationen selbst, deren Dokumente und zahlreiche andere Dinge einfach um Objekte. Manche Objekte werden aus anderen Objekten zusammengebaut - sogenannte Unterobjekte. einer gespeicherten Abfolge von Tätigkeiten, die nacheinander ausgeführt werden. Set newSheet = Worksheets.Add i = 2 newSheet.Range("A1").Value = "Name" newSheet.Range("B1").Value = "Link Type" For Each obj In Worksheets("Sheet1").OLEObjects newSheet.Cells(i, 1).Value = obj.Name If obj.OLEType = xlOLELink … Teil II. Bonjour, je sèche ! Worte und einzelne Zeichen zugegriffen werden. Jedes OLEObject-Objekt stellt ein ActiveX-Steuerelement oder ein verknüpftes bzw. Es sollen vorhandene Microsoft-Excel-Anwendungen geändert werden, die zu einem früheren Zeitpunkt von anderen Entwicklern im Unternehmen erstellt oder eingekauft wurden. Bevor ich Sie jetzt aber noch mit Großelter oder Enkelkind malträtiere, erstmal ein Codebeispiel. erweitert werden, wodurch ihnen spezielle Funktionen und Abläufe zur Verfügung stehen, die über Microsoft Excel hinausgehen. Wer aber z. You can move objects from one layer to another and change the name of a layer. - Objekt. It makes the reader is easy to know the meaning of the contentof this book. In diesem Moment fehlt mir ein zuverlässiges Tool, welches mir "auf Knopfdruck" eine Referenzliste für das begehrte Objekt liefert. Elementen: Es hat Eigenschaften, man kann etwas damit machen (es hat Es handelt sich dabei um die Programmiersprache Visual Basic mit speziellen Außerdem sollen, abhängig vom aktuellen Inhalt der Textdatei, nur bestimmte Daten gelesen werden. Einstieg in VBA. z. Wenn ich nämlich bei mir in VBA so ein Objekt anlege und darauf mit Punkt (also z.B. Stellt einen Outlook-Ordner dar. Die wichtigsten Objekte . Beides hilft auch bei der effektiven Anwendung der Office-Programme und beim Umstieg zwischen verschiedenen Programmen. Dans tous les exemples que j'ai vus, les entités étaient créées directement dans le bloc (set Element = blokObjet.addElement), mais comment fait-on lorsque les éléments sont déjà faits ? Bemerkungen Remarks. aber über einfache Makros weit hinausgehen und komplexe Abläufe steuern. In VBA können wir dazu über Einfügen/ Klassenmodul ein Klassenmodul erstellen und über das Eigenschaftenfenster (Ansicht/Eigenschaften) den Namen des Klassenmoduls zu Auto ändern. There are so many people have been read this book. eine Zahl von einer externen Datenquelle gelesen. One or more is the e - book entitled Die Welt der VBA-Objekte: Was integrierte Anwendungen leisten können By .This book gives the reader new knowledge and experience. Diese werden zur Bewältigung der laufenden Geschäftsprozesse bereits regelmäßig eingesetzt. You can control layer visibility, color, and linetype and specify whether objects on a layer can be edited. Danach ist es einfacher den Zweck der Klassen hinter den Objekten zu verstehen. VBA ist eine objektorientierte Programmiersprache. und privaten Bereich bereits gut bewältigt werden. Darin befinden sich viele Objekte mit ihren Eigenschaften und Methoden. Jede einzelne Zelle ist ein Kind des Worksheets aber auch Shapes sind Kinder des Worksheets - somit haben wir Kinder, die zwar ein gemeinsames Elter haben aber nicht typengleich sind. Also holds a list of formats corresponding to the pieces of text stored in the DataObject. Once you have defined layers, colors, and linetypes, you can assign them to objects in your drawing. Ein ActiveX-Steuerelement in einem Blatt verfügt über zwei Namen: der Name der Form, die das Steuerelement enthält, der beim Anzeigen des Blatts im Feld Name angezeigt wird, und den Codenamen für das Steuerelement, das im Eigenschaftenfenster in der Zelle rechts neben (Name) angezeigt wird.A… Die Abkürzung VBA steht für Visual Basic for Applications. Start your free trial. In manchen Programmiersprachen ist objektorientierte Programmierung (abgekürzt Eine schnellere Problemlösung durch VBA ergibt sich: Es folgen einige typische Szenarien für VBA (hier am Beispiel von Microsoft Excel), die Ihnen zeigen sollen, wozu Sie VBA nutzen Da sich bestimmte Geschäftsprozesse geändert haben, müssen die zugehörigen Microsoft-Excel-Anwendungen ebenfalls erweitert und angepasst werden. Es sollen große Mengen an Daten aus einer Textdatei eingelesen werden. I have a general working knowledge of vba but not enough sophistication to figure this one out so any help is greatly appreciated. … können und welche Vorteile sich daraus ergeben: VBA bietet neben den Sprachbestandteilen eine umfangreiche Objektbibliothek. You can group associated components of a drawing by assigning objects to layers. stattfinden. In modernen Programmiersprachen findet sich das wieder: Für VBA handelt es sich Beschreibung Wenn der übergebene Wert eine ganze Zahl ist, wird true zurückgegeben, anderfalls wird false zurückgegeben. Mit VBA können Sie die Koordination und die Durchführung der einzelnen Schritte vereinfachen. There are so many people have been read this book. wird später noch auf die Objektstruktur einiger Officeanwendungen kurz eingegangen. This example creates a list of link types for OLE objects on Sheet1. Amazon.com: Die Welt der VBA-Objekte: Was integrierte Anwendungen leisten können (German Edition) eBook: Harald Nahrstedt: Kindle Store This online book is made in simple word. Benutzer, also Einsteiger in Microsoft Office, die sich nur mit einfachen Themen, zum Beispiel der Eingabe von Daten und der Benutzung von VBA-Programmen, befassen. Was ich weiß, ist dass bei mir vielleicht ein Modul im VBA-Editor nicht geladen sein könnte. Es kann sich aber auch um extern entwickelte, also eingekaufte Microsoft-Office-Anwendungen handeln. Es gibt jedoch häufig: In manchen Fällen reichen auch schon kleine Automatisierungsroutinen, sogenannte Makros, aus. When I run the vba code I receive the following message: 'Operation is not allowed when the object is closed' Est-il possible sous VBA de créer un bloc à partir d'éléments déjà dessiné ? Darin nehmen sie, abhängig von der aktuellen Situation, bestimmte Einstellungen vor, treffen die gewünschte Auswahl der Daten und starten dann deren weitere Verarbeitung. This online book is made in simple word. Darin befinden sich viele Objekte mit ihren Eigenschaften und Methoden. Bei Microsoft Excel … I have the same situation (send a http request from a VBA in Excel); I created three objects: Set HttpReq = CreateObject("WinHttp.WinHttpRequest.5.1") -- for the http request class, and. Überall um uns herum gibt es Objekte. One too is the guide allowed Die Welt der VBA-Objekte: Was integrierte Anwendungen leisten können By .This book gives the reader new knowledge and experience. Also holds a list of formats corresponding to the pieces of text stored in the DataObject. innerhalb eines Diagramms grafisch dargestellt. A holding area for formatted text data used in transfer operations. Das Verständnis von Objekten und die Kenntnis des Objektmodells sind aber nicht nur für die Programmierung erforderlich. It makes the reader is easy to know the meaning of the contentof this book. Dieser Kurs führt dich in VBA mit Excel 2010 Schritt für Schritt ein. Get Richtig einsteigen: Excel VBA-Programmierung. diese Zahl mit anderen Zahlen verrechnet. Die Verarbeitung bestimmter Daten ist komplex, muss in mehreren Schritten und in der richtigen Reihenfolge ablaufen. Auch, wenn dieses Modul noch vollständig leer ist: Damit existiert schon eine Klasse namens Auto. One of them is the ebook permitted Die Welt der VBA-Objekte: Was integrierte Anwendungen leisten können By .This book gives the reader new knowledge and experience. I have an object and within it I wanna check if some properties is set to false, like: If (not objresult.EOF) Then 'Some code End if But somehow, sometimes objresult.EOF is Empty, and how can I Und man müsste danach per Texteditor in seinem Ergebnis suchen, um irgendwann mal die gewünschte Auskunft zu erhalten. Entwickler, also erfahrene Microsoft-Office-Anwender, die sich mit der Entwicklung von komplexen VBA-Programmen befassen und. Für Microsoft Excel 2007 bis 2013 now with O’Reilly online learning. Abbildung 1: Beispielwerte in einer Tabelle, Abbildung 2: Tabelle mit eingebettetem Liniendiagramm, Abbildung 3: Eingebettetes Liniendiagramm mit Formatierungen, » IT-Generalistin / IT-Generalisten (m/w/d) als Sachbearbeitung für die Landesdatenbank, » Fachinformatiker (m/w/d) mit Schwerpunkt Microsoft Client / Server, » Senior Software Engineer (m/f/d) - iOS or Android, » Teamleiter (m/w/d) Schwerpunkt: IT – Steuerung, » Wirtschaftsinformatiker / Informatiker (m/w/d) oder vergleichbar als Anwendungsbetreuer (m/w/d) gaswirtschaftliche Kernprozesse, Bestimmte wiederkehrende Aufgaben, die durch zusätzliche Programmierung mit VBA schneller gelöst werden können sowie. Objekte werden aus anderen Objekten zusammengebaut - sogenannte Unterobjekte. Place a command buttonon your worksheet and add the following code line: Result when you click the command button on the sheet: Code: Result: Code: Result: Note: to refer to a named rangein your Excel VBA code, use a code line like this: Bei Microsoft Word kann zum Beispiel auf Dokumente, Absätze, Worte und einzelne Zeichen zugegriffen werden. Object. A Folder object can contain other Folder objects, as well as Outlook items. Die Erstellung von VBA-Programmen kann in einer anderen Abteilung desselben Unternehmens Diese Objekte ermöglichen einen Zugriff auf die Bestandteile der unterschiedlichen Microsoft-Office-Anwendungen. Ein Boolean der angibt, ob der übergebene Wert eine ganze Zahl ist oder nicht. Ein Objekt besteht aus verschiedenen Es wird ein bestimmter Vorgang ausgeführt, zum This online book is made in simple word. objektorientierte und nicht-objektorientierte Programmierung nach Belieben mischen. B. bei den Applikationen selbst, deren Dokumente und zahlreiche andere One such is the guide allowed Die Welt der VBA-Objekte: Was integrierte Anwendungen leisten können By .This book gives the reader new knowledge and experience. It makes the reader is easy to know the meaning of the contentof this book. Zuerst werde ich die Funktionsweise von Objekten etwas erläutern, die du wahrscheinlich bereits verwendet hast. Nur der Aufbau der Daten ist bekannt, nicht aber die Menge. Get Richtig einsteigen: Excel VBA-Programmierung. Die aktuelle Größe und der Inhalt der Tabelle sollen die Art des Diagramms und seine Darstellung bestimmen. Dinge einfach um Objekte. Nach dem Einlesen sollen die Daten verarbeitet, formatiert, zusammengefasst und zur Verdeutlichung grafisch dargestellt werden. ListIndex [= Variant ]object.ListIndex [= Variant] Die Eigenschaftensyntax ListIndex hat folgende Teile:The ListIndexproperty syntax has these parts: